SF Giants’ Cueto returns from COVID-19 IL after in the future, Longoria gets cortisone shot

SAN FRANCISCO — A day after left-hander José Álvarez begun in vicinity of Johnny Cueto, the Giants are sending Cueto to the mound against the Milwaukee Brewers.

Cueto changed into scratched from his scheduled beginning Monday as the appropriate-hander felt sick and become placed on the COVID-19 injured list earlier than the crew's collection-opener in opposition t the Brewers. The veteran starter validated poor for COVID-19 twice on Monday, but manager Gabe Kapler mentioned the group would continue to monitor his status and make an effort to "get him suit as at once as feasible."

Kapler pointed out Cueto arrived at Oracle Park on Tuesday feeling a whole lot improved and the Giants are confident he'll be in a position to provide the team excellent innings towards the Brewers. in the adventure Cueto is unable to pitch, the membership added correct-hander Kervin Castro to the taxi squad.

Castro, 22, has yet to make his principal league debut, however has pitched for Triple-A Sacramento during the 2021 season and has been the River Cats' most constant arm as he's posted a 2.ninety three era over forty three.0 innings.

aside from activating Cueto, the Giants added left-hander José Quintana to the 26-man roster Tuesday a day after claiming the veteran on waivers from the Angels. To make room for both pitchers, the Giants optioned reliever John Brebbia and infielder Jason Vosler to Triple-A.

Quintana is anticipated to pitch in relief for the Giants after splitting time between the rotation and bullpen for the Angels this season. The southpaw from Colombia had a 6.74 period in 24 games (10 begins), but struck out a profession-excessive 12.three batters per nine innings.

Left-hander Alex wood become in the beginning scheduled to birth Tuesday's video game towards Milwaukee, however wood grew to become the second Giants participant in the ultimate week to verify tremendous for COVID-19 after infielder Donovan Solano tested fine in manhattan on Thursday.

Solano was utterly vaccinated, however Kapler has now not disclosed the vaccination status for either wood or Cueto.

Kapler stated Monday that timber became "no longer feeling neatly at all, and he's in fact damaged up about it." The Giants' supervisor had spoken in fresh days about how eager timber was to help the Giants all over their stretch run and the way inspired he turned into to save a bullpen that's considered its workload enhance all through the second half of the season.

in response to a MLB Operations manual disbursed to all 30 teams earlier than the beginning of spring practicing, "people who test advantageous (for COVID-19) will be required to isolate for at the least 10 days, acquire appropriate care and monitoring from the membership scientific group of workers, and be cleared via the Joint Committee and the particular person's group general practitioner, following a compulsory cardiac evaluation and a choice that the individual no longer items a risk of an infection to others."

Longoria receives cortisone shot

After a seek advice from with Dr. Scott Hansen on Monday, third baseman Evan Longoria got a cortisone shot and was taking the day off from hitting on Tuesday.

Longoria has been out since August 18 with a right hand contusion after taking a pitch from Mets reliever Edwin Díaz off his index finger. The Giants have been at the beginning optimistic Longoria would be activated when he become eligible to return off the injured list on Tuesday, however he'll want at the least a number of more days of leisure earlier than rejoining the membership.

The Giants are able to spark off two additional players on Wednesday when MLB enables groups to extend rosters from 26 to 28 avid gamers and it's possible the club may have two pitchers be a part of the club to aid a bullpen that coated all 9 innings in Monday's three-1 loss to the Brewers.

Castro and rookie Camilo Doval are candidates to be a part of the group, but with timber and Solano on the COVID-19 injured record, the Giants also have one open 40-man roster spot and will opt for the contract of a veteran pitcher at Triple-A corresponding to Scott Kazmir or Logan Ondrusek.
